static void test_null_args (void)
{
  LWES_BYTE buffer[500];
  unsigned int i;
  struct lwes_net_connection connection;

  /* initialize to nothing */
  for (i = 0; i < 500; i++)
    buffer[i]=(LWES_BYTE)0;

  /* now set 45 bytes */
  for (i = 0; i < 45; i++)
    {
      buffer[i]=(LWES_BYTE)i;
    }


  /* test NULL connection to all calls */

  assert (lwes_net_open (NULL, 
                         (char*)mcast_ip,
                         (char*)mcast_iface,
                         (int)mcast_port) == -1);
  assert (lwes_net_close (NULL) == -1);

  assert (lwes_net_get_ttl (NULL) == -1);

  assert (lwes_net_set_ttl (NULL, 5) == -1);

  assert (lwes_net_get_sock_fd (NULL) == -1);

  assert (lwes_net_send_bytes (NULL, buffer, 45) == -1);
  assert (lwes_net_send_bytes (&connection, NULL, 45) == -1);

  assert (lwes_net_sendto_bytes (NULL,
                                 (char*)mcast_ip,
                                 (char*)mcast_iface,
                                 (int)mcast_port,
                                 buffer,
                                 45) == -1);

  assert (lwes_net_sendto_bytes (&connection,
                                 (char*)mcast_ip,
                                 (char*)mcast_iface,
                                 (int)mcast_port,
                                 NULL,
                                 45) == -1);

  assert (lwes_net_recv_bind (NULL) == -1);

  assert (lwes_net_recv_bytes (NULL, buffer, 500) == -1);
  assert (lwes_net_recv_bytes (&connection, NULL, 500) == -1);

  assert (lwes_net_recv_bytes_by (NULL, buffer, 500, 10000) == -1);
  assert (lwes_net_recv_bytes_by (&connection, NULL, 500, 10000) == -1);
}

static void
receiver (const char *ip, const int port, const char *iface)
{
  LWES_BYTE buffer[500];
  struct lwes_net_connection connection;
  unsigned int i;

  for (i = 0; i < 500; i++)
    buffer[i]=(LWES_BYTE)0;

  assert ( lwes_net_open (&connection,
                          (char*)ip,
                          (char*)iface,
                          (int)port) == 0 );

  for ( i = 0 ; i < num_to_send ; i++ )
    {
      int j;
      int n;
      assert ((n = lwes_net_recv_bytes (&connection,buffer,500)) > 0 );
      assert ( n == 45 );
      for ( j = 0 ; j < 45 ; j++ )
        {
          assert ( buffer[j] == j );
        }
    }

  lwes_net_close (&connection);
}

static void test_socket_function_failures (void)
{
  struct lwes_net_connection connection;
  LWES_BYTE buffer[500];

  /* socket system call failure */
  socket_error = 1;
  assert (lwes_net_open (&connection,
                         (char*)mcast_ip,
                         (char*)mcast_iface,
                         (int)mcast_port) == -2);
  socket_error = 0;

  /* setsockopt of IP_MULTICAST_IF failure */
  setsockopt_error_when = IP_MULTICAST_IF;
  assert (lwes_net_open (&connection,
                         (char*)mcast_ip,
                         (char*)mcast_iface2,
                         (int)mcast_port) == -3);
  setsockopt_error_when = SETSOCKOPT_NO_ERROR;

  /* setsockopt of SO_SNDBUF failure */
  setsockopt_error_when = SO_SNDBUF;
  assert (lwes_net_open (&connection,
                         (char*)mcast_ip,
                         (char*)mcast_iface2,
                         (int)mcast_port) == -4);
  setsockopt_error_when = SETSOCKOPT_NO_ERROR;

  /* test failures in recv_bind */

  /* need a successful open */
  assert (lwes_net_open (&connection,
                         (char*)mcast_ip,
                         (char*)mcast_iface,
                         (int)mcast_port) == 0);

  /* First setsockopt SO_REUSEADDR failure */
  setsockopt_error_when = SO_REUSEADDR;
  assert (lwes_net_recv_bind (&connection) == -2);
  setsockopt_error_when = SETSOCKOPT_NO_ERROR;
  
  /* Second setsockopt SO_RCVBUF failure */
  setsockopt_error_when = SO_RCVBUF;
  assert (lwes_net_recv_bind (&connection) == -3);
  setsockopt_error_when = SETSOCKOPT_NO_ERROR;
  
  /* Third bind () failure */
  bind_error = 1;
  assert (lwes_net_recv_bind (&connection) == -4);
  bind_error = 0;

  /* Fourth IP_ADD_MEMBERSHIP failure */
  setsockopt_error_when = IP_ADD_MEMBERSHIP;
  assert (lwes_net_recv_bind (&connection) == -5);
  setsockopt_error_when = SETSOCKOPT_NO_ERROR;

  assert (lwes_net_close (&connection) == 0);

  /* successful so we can test close failure */
  assert (lwes_net_open (&connection,
                         (char*)mcast_ip,
                         (char*)mcast_iface,
                         (int)mcast_port) == 0);

  assert (lwes_net_recv_bind (&connection) == 0);

  setsockopt_error_when = IP_DROP_MEMBERSHIP;
  assert (lwes_net_close (&connection) == -2);
  setsockopt_error_when = SETSOCKOPT_NO_ERROR;

  assert (lwes_net_close (&connection) == 0);

  /* Also want to test bind failures in recv functions */
  assert (lwes_net_open (&connection,
                         (char*)mcast_ip,
                         (char*)mcast_iface,
                         (int)mcast_port) == 0);
  bind_error = 1;
  assert (lwes_net_recv_bytes (&connection, buffer, 500) == -4);
  assert (lwes_net_recv_bytes_by (&connection, buffer, 500, 10000) == -4);
  bind_error = 0;

  assert (lwes_net_close (&connection) == 0);
}
